网站顶部福州全网网站建设

张小明 2026/3/12 3:43:00
网站顶部,福州全网网站建设,怎么自己做网站游戏,美容营销型网站Anki插件开发实战#xff1a;从基础概念到高级应用 【免费下载链接】anki Ankis shared backend and web components, and the Qt frontend 项目地址: https://gitcode.com/GitHub_Trending/an/anki 你是否曾经在使用Anki时#xff0c;感觉某些功能不够贴合自己的学习…Anki插件开发实战从基础概念到高级应用【免费下载链接】ankiAnkis shared backend and web components, and the Qt frontend项目地址: https://gitcode.com/GitHub_Trending/an/anki你是否曾经在使用Anki时感觉某些功能不够贴合自己的学习习惯是否希望能够为特定的学科或场景定制专属的记忆工具本文将带你深入探索Anki插件的开发世界通过全新的结构视角掌握从入门到精通的完整技能体系。插件开发的核心问题与解决方案问题一如何在不修改核心代码的情况下扩展功能解决方案钩子系统深度应用Anki的钩子系统提供了强大的事件监听机制允许开发者在特定操作前后注入自定义逻辑。这种非侵入式的扩展方式确保了插件的稳定性和兼容性。钩子主要分为三类前置钩子在操作执行前触发可用于数据验证或预处理后置钩子在操作完成后触发适合用于数据记录或后处理过滤器钩子修改数据并返回常用于内容渲染优化问题二如何为不同学科创建专业化的学习模板解决方案自定义笔记类型构建通过扩展笔记模型可以为法律、医学、编程等专业领域设计结构化的知识卡片。每个笔记类型可以包含多个字段和模板满足不同学习内容的展示需求。功能模块与应用场景解析数据追踪模块学习行为分析现代学习强调数据驱动通过记录学习时长、正确率等指标可以更好地优化复习策略。实现方式是在卡片回答后触发统计逻辑将数据保存到本地文件或数据库中。内容渲染模块多格式支持优化传统的文本展示方式往往无法满足复杂学习内容的需求。通过扩展渲染流程可以为代码、数学公式、图表等特殊内容提供更好的展示效果。算法优化模块个性化记忆曲线Anki的核心优势在于其科学的复习算法但对于某些特定类型的学习内容如语言词汇、医学名词可能需要调整默认的间隔计算规则。实战案例构建智能语言学习插件场景分析语言学习者在记忆单词时面临以下痛点发音资源获取困难不同词频的单词需要差异化复习缺乏学习数据的可视化分析技术实现路径第一步发音资源自动化通过集成在线语音API在添加新单词时自动下载对应的发音文件并关联到相应的笔记字段中。第二步词频识别与分类为单词添加词频标签区分常见词和罕见词为后续的算法优化提供基础。第三步学习数据可视化将学习时长、正确率等数据通过图表形式展示帮助用户了解学习进度和薄弱环节。核心代码架构插件的主要架构包括初始化模块设置钩子和配置参数数据处理模块处理发音下载和词频分析算法调整模块基于词频优化复习间隔开发环境搭建与工具链基础环境配置首先需要获取Anki的源代码git clone https://gitcode.com/GitHub_Trending/an/anki cd anki推荐使用现代代码编辑器配置好Python开发环境确保能够顺畅地进行代码编写和调试。调试技巧与最佳实践使用日志系统记录插件运行状态分模块测试确保功能稳定性兼容性测试覆盖多个Anki版本高级扩展方向探索Rust后端性能优化对于需要高性能处理的功能可以考虑通过Rust后端进行实现。Anki的Rust模块提供了丰富的API接口能够处理大量数据的计算和分析任务。跨平台适配策略现代学习场景往往涉及多个设备插件需要考虑在不同平台上的兼容性和用户体验一致性。用户体验设计原则优秀的插件不仅要功能强大更要注重用户体验。遵循以下设计原则操作简单直观配置选项清晰明了错误处理友好完善插件发布与维护指南打包规范按照Anki的标准插件结构组织代码确保所有依赖文件都正确包含在发布包中。版本管理策略建立清晰的版本号规则及时修复发现的问题保持与Anki主版本的同步更新。结语打造个性化学习工具链Anki的开放架构为个性化学习工具的开发提供了无限可能。通过掌握插件开发的核心技术你可以构建出真正适合自己的记忆工具让学习效率得到质的提升。从基础的概念理解到高级的功能实现插件开发是一个循序渐进的过程。关键在于找到真正影响学习效率的痛点然后通过技术手段提供优雅的解决方案。无论你是想要优化现有的学习流程还是希望为特定的学习场景创建专属工具Anki插件开发都能为你提供强大的技术支撑。开始你的第一个插件项目让技术为学习赋能【免费下载链接】ankiAnkis shared backend and web components, and the Qt frontend项目地址: https://gitcode.com/GitHub_Trending/an/anki创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考
版权声明:本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若内容造成侵权/违法违规/事实不符,请联系邮箱:809451989@qq.com进行投诉反馈,一经查实,立即删除!

陕西省建设集团公司网站企业咨询公司是不是骗子

震惊!这家洛阳供应商竟用3大优化技术颠覆行业,年省千万成本!在数字化转型浪潮席卷各行各业的今天,企业运营效率与成本控制能力已成为决定其市场竞争力的核心要素。传统模式下,高昂的获客成本、低效的流程管理与模糊的营…

张小明 2026/3/5 4:48:55 网站建设

网站建设预算知乎做pc端网站哪家好

如何在AI时代实现自我价值与成长关键词:AI时代、自我价值、个人成长、技能提升、职业发展摘要:随着人工智能技术的飞速发展,我们已然步入了AI时代。在这个充满机遇与挑战的时代,人们如何实现自我价值与成长成为了一个备受关注的话…

张小明 2026/3/5 4:48:56 网站建设

网站首页导航代码wordpress 3d标签云 插件

EmotiVoice生成愤怒、喜悦等情绪语音的真实体验 在虚拟助手开始对你“冷笑”、游戏角色因你的选择而真正“愤怒”之前,我们或许很难想象,一段几秒钟的音频加上一行文本,就能合成出充满情感张力的语音。但今天,这已不再是科幻桥段—…

张小明 2026/3/5 4:48:56 网站建设

做网站怎么租个域名唐山seo推广

Wan2.2-T2V-A14B如何处理遮挡与物体交互的复杂场景? 你有没有遇到过这种情况:输入一段“小孩跑进树林,被树挡住,三秒后拿着气球跑出来”的描述,结果生成的视频里,小孩一进树后就消失了,再出现时…

张小明 2026/3/5 4:49:00 网站建设

免费网站制作 优帮云网站性能优化的方法有哪些

如何用 VH6501 精准“搞瘫”CAN总线?——BusOff 测试实战全解析你有没有遇到过这样的场景:ECU 在实车路试中突然失联,诊断显示“BusOff”,但实验室复现时却一切正常?或者开发说“我们已经处理了 BusOff 恢复逻辑”&…

张小明 2026/3/5 4:49:00 网站建设